About Natashquan, Quebec

Natashquan is a municipality in Natashquan; Minganie, Quebec, Canada. It is a small community with a population of 262. Natashquan is located at 50.1861°N, 61.8221°W. It observes Eastern Time (UTC−5 / −4). Postal code area: G4X.

Natashquan holds a singular position where the land meets the vast expanse of the St. Lawrence. It lies 126.5 km east of Havre-Saint-Pierre, QC (from Havre-Saint-Pierre, QC: bearing 92°T), and is situated 0.5 km north of Les Galets. The history of Natashquan reflects a long-standing relationship with the bounty of the coastal environment. Local industry has historically relied upon the maritime harvests of the St. Lawrence, with generations of families navigating the seasonal demands of fishing and hunting. This economic life remains tied to the sea, where the cold, crisp air carries the scent of salt and spruce, reminding those who work the docks of the cycles that govern their livelihood. The persistence required to thrive in this environment has fostered a resilient, self-reliant character among the people who call Natashquan home. Cultural life in Natashquan is defined by a deep sense of place and a distinct creative spirit that has produced notable voices in literature and song, most famously the poet and singer-songwriter Gilles Vigneault. His work captures the essence of the surrounding horizon and the particular stubborn beauty of the Quebec coast.
